"Follow-up testing on Phoenix's Deandre Ayton showed no traces of any other banned substances, sources with knowledge of results tell ESPN."
I'm not sure how well that argument is going to fly considering that the entire reason diuretics are banned substances is because they're commonly used to mask drugs from detection.
10-25-2019, 10:37 AM
My question is what the hell was he doing taking diuretics if it wasn't to mask steroids or other drugs?
He's not a boxer. Or a jockey. And this isn't the first time Ayton has been involved with some shady stuff.
